Is my response confidential?
Yes, absolutely. All responses are treated with strict confidentiality. Your data is anonymised prior to analysis, and all published findings are in aggregate form. We follow k-anonymity principles (minimum N=10) for any grouped reporting to prevent identification of individual organisations.

What counts as 'in production' for GenAI tools?
'In production' refers to GenAI tools and systems that are actively used in operational business processes, delivering value to end users or customers. This excludes exploratory experiments, proof-of-concept projects, and tools used only by research or development teams without broader organisational deployment.
